History of the War in Afghanistan, Vol. 3 (of 3) by Sir John William Kaye
"History of the War in Afghanistan, Vol. 3 (of 3)" by Sir John William Kaye is a historical account written in the late 19th century. This volume serves as the continuation and conclusion of Kaye's comprehensive examination of the military and political events surrounding the British campaigns in Afghanistan during the early 19th century. It likely delves into the challenges faced by British forces, the complexities of Afghan politics, and the consequences
of imperial ambitions. At the start of this volume, the narrative sets a sobering tone as it chronicles the tumultuous events that led to heightened tensions and conflicts in Afghanistan, particularly during the years 1841-1842. The opening chapters capture the desperation faced by British forces as they grapple with rebellions, internal political strife, and logistical failures. The text highlights a distressed Lord Auckland, the Governor-General, reflecting on the burgeoning crisis, as communications from Afghanistan reveal the dire situation of the Caubul force. Overall, the beginning paints a picture of a deteriorating military position, setting the stage for further analysis of the ensuing chaos and eventual attempts at retrieval by the British military forces.
